Write <, >, or = to make the statement true : .293 ___ .29

Mathematics
1 answer:
JulsSmile [24]3 years ago
7 0
If you add a zero to the end of .29 it becomes .290
So, the answer is .293 > .29

Kevin is solving this problem. 737 × 205 What are the partial products Kevin will need to solve the problem? A. 3,685 and 147,40
Andrew [12]

the answer is A

700 x 5 = 3500

30 x 5 = 150

7 x 5 = 35

3500 + 150 +35 = 3685

700 x 200 = 140,000

30 x 200 = 6000

7 x 200 = 1400

140000 + 6000 + 1400 = 147400
